Notes of the Major Scale.
The order of tones and semi tones in a Major scale is as follows:
Tone, Tone, Semitone, Tone, Tone, Tone, Semitone.
For example:
The C major scale consists of the notes C, D, E, F, G, A, B. Remember
that there is no such note as B#/Cb and that there is no E#/Fb, and the
order of tones and semitones will start to make some sense.
The notes C & D, D & E, F & G, G & A, A & B are one (full) tone apart.
The notes B & C, and E & F are one semi tone apart.
It is not especially important to remember this formula, as the same finger
pattern can be used at different positions on the fretboard to accommodate
different keys.
The finger pattern for the major scale is as follows;

In this examples we are playing the F# major scale, starting at the 3rd
fret of the 6th (low E) string. The note marked in red shows the beginning
for the relative minor scale pattern, in this case D# minor. It would
have been better if I'd made it G major / E minor, but I needed the graphic
to fit into the site layout!
Don't forget to use the economy picking technique when practicing this
scale!
Black Notes: These positions should be fretted with the first finger.
Blue Notes: These positions should be fretted with the second finger.
Green Notes: These positions should be fretted with the third finger.
White Notes: These positions should be fretted with the fourth finger.
